Maintenance Coordinator - Property
- Te Whatu Ora Health New Zealand - Waitematā
An opportunity has arisen for a motivated and organised Maintenance Coordinator to join the Property Team within the Facilities Services Group at Te Whatu Ora Health New Zealand (Waitematā region). The role will coordinate planned and reactive maintenance activity for offices, community healthcare and dental sites throughout northern and western Auckland, and support the wider management of the organisation's property portfolio. To be successful in this role, you will have the following:
- Experience working within a property, facilities, maintenance or construction management team at an operational or administrative level
- Experience dealing with contractors and managing their performance.
- A working understanding of commercial buildings, building services and their maintenance needs.
- Contract interpretation skills
- Working knowledge/awareness of key legislation and regulations affecting the facilities management sector
- IT literacy, with an ability and willingness to learn new systems
- Proficiency with Microsoft Office (Outlook, Word, Excel)
- Excellent interpersonal skills, be able to build rapport and positive working relationships internally and externally
- Adaptability, with a willingness to pitch in and help others, sometimes outside of your core role
- A desire to problem solve and deliver solutions collaboratively.
- Good communication skills (verbal and written).
- High attention to detail, be accurate and organised
- Be comfortable working remotely and across multiple locations as needed
